What are Forex trade signals and how do they work?
The best Forex signals help traders make critical decisions regarding their trades. They have become a very important tool for a large majority of traders, and most will have made use of them at least once or twice in their Forex trading journey. They come in a range of shapes and sizes, some of which are free, while some are offered in exchange for a fee.
Forex signals are basically a set of analyses that help a trader decide whether to buy or sell a currency pair at a particular time. Also known as Forex signal systems, they can be based on charting tools, news-based events, or on technical analysis. Successful Forex traders often make use of a number of different signals, all working together to help with trading decisions.
Forex signals are sent to traders and contain trading instructions. A Forex signals service works by sending notification to a trader about upcoming trading opportunities. It is then up to the trader to react and act or ignore the indicated trades. A trading signal service is usually offered in a couple of different ways. It could be one that follows the trades of other real traders and then copies their actions, or be a subscription service offered by various software platforms. The software analyses the markets and makes appropriate suggestions.
Different types of Forex trade signals
As we’ve already mentioned there are basically two types of Forex signals available for the day trader.
- Copying other people’s trades
This is the most popular type of Forex signal and is called copy-trading signals. The clue is in the name, as to how they work. It involves following the trades of other real traders, and copying the trades that they make. There are a number of different copy-trading signal providers, such as eToro. Traders are given the opportunity to enter the service to become signal providers, but there are usually a number of specific requirements, such as set trading volumes. Other traders can choose to use the platform and follow these signal providers. Copying another person’s trade can happen automatically, or the signal service will send a notification and then it’s up to the individual trader to execute the trade manually, should they want to. It is usual for this type of signals service to charge a subscription fee, or take commission from a trader’s profit. The signal providers who are being followed charge commission on the profits of the traders that are following them. This type of signal service has become very popular, because all the participants of the business only make money if the traders using the service make money.
- Generating signals using algorithms
This type of signals service doesn’t use real people to generate the signals. Instead, these are automated or algorithm-based signals, which scrutinize various charts and make predictions, and can be relatively accurate Forex signals. This type of Forex signal uses the same tactics and strategies a manual trader would use, but there is no human emotion involved, just a set of clear cut rules to follow. Fundamental and technical analysis, along with a variety of indicators are used to uncover any developing trends. Trends are predefined and often predictable movements of currency pairs, and once the software has uncovered them it sends a signal to the subscriber, and advises them to make the appropriate investment. Automated Forex signals can be quite accurate, but historically, not all have proved to offer the same level of accuracy. So much so that a large number of traders still prefer signals generated by a real live human being. But not all automated signals are cut from the same cloth, and there are some that do make relatively accurate predictions. Many traders, even some of the most advanced, choose to use signals generated by algorithms on a daily basis. However, they will tend to evaluate the signal themselves before acting on the prediction.
Is it a good idea to use a Forex signals service?
Using the services of a signals service is a very popular tool, used by thousands of traders, regardless of how much Forex experience they have. So it seems pretty obvious that the best Forex signals providers have something worthwhile to offer. Using signals will improve the chances of making a profit and get you on track to trading success. But what is it that different traders find so appealing?
- For the beginner – When first starting out on a Forex journey, it can all be very confusing and difficult, especially if going it alone. Which is why accurate Forex signals are a blessing, as they will help a novice trader to learn how a professional trader trades. With the opportunity to copy the trades of those with far more experience it is a great way to set off on the right foot.
- For those with little time – Not everyone has the time or energy to sit in front of a computer all day and analyze the markets looking for trades. For this type of Forex trader a signal service means there is a more professional trader keeping an eye on the markets for you. Which saves a lot of time and headaches. Also a professional Forex trader is far more likely to achieve better results.
- For the experienced trader – For veteran traders, using a signals service provides a real opportunity to hone their skills, as well as provide an additional source of profitable trades to expand and vary their own strategies. It can also be a very sociable affair, as it means joining a community of like-minded traders who use chat and live trading rooms to communicate. Which can only be a good thing as it is a way of helping each other get better results.
